Swimmer located deceased at Gibraltar Falls

Media release

About 11.15am this morning (Sunday, 12 February 2023), ACT Policing and emergency services responded to reports of a 19-year-old man falling off a cliff at Gibraltar Falls.

Members from Tuggeranong Station, Rural Patrol, Search and Rescue, ACT Ambulance Service, ACT Fire & Rescue and the Toll Helicopter were dispatched to the man's location.

ACT Parks and Conservation rangers and passersby were able to provide assistance and first aid until emergency services arrived.  

Despite the best efforts of all involved, the man was pronounced deceased at the scene.  

ACT Policing will prepare a report for the coroner.
